IndicQE-APE: A Benchmark for Quality Estimation and Automatic Post-Editing for Indic Languages

Indic quality estimation (QE) and automatic post-editing (APE) data is spread across separate releases, so no single resource supports training and evaluation across tasks and language pairs on one footing. We consolidate the WMT 2020--2024 shared-task lineage with an extended English--Malayalam resource into \indicqe: $126{,}754$ instances over nine directional pairs, with up to four label types aligned on the same segment, a direct assessment, a human post-edit, word-level OK/BAD tags and an error explanation, and a test set stratified over four difficulty axes.

INSPIRE: A Benchmark for Instruction-Aware Speech Retrieval

Existing speech retrieval systems rely on fixed similarity matching and cannot adapt to diverse user intents. We introduce INSPIRE, the first benchmark for instruction-aware speech retrieval, in which natural-language instructions dynamically specify relevance criteria, including semantic content, speaker identity, speaking style, environmental sounds, and their combinations.
